    Welcome to Newcastle Co. Down, a charming coastal town nestled in the heart of Northern Ireland! Join us on a captivating journey through this picturesque destination, where history meets nature in perfect harmony.
    🌊 **A Coastal Gem**: Newcastle boasts a stunning location along the Irish Sea, framed by the majestic Mourne Mountains. We'll explore the town's pristine sandy beaches, offering breath-taking views of the sea and the rugged coastline. Discover why Newcastle has been a favourite seaside retreat for generations.
    🏰 **Origin & History**: Delve into the rich history of Newcastle as we uncover its origins. Dating back to the 19th century, this town has a fascinating story to tell. From its roots as a small fishing village to its transformation into a bustling Victorian resort, you'll learn how history has shaped Newcastle's character.
    🏞️ **Natural Wonders**: Newcastle Co. Down is a nature lover's paradise. Explore the enchanting Tollymore Forest Park, known for its ancient trees, meandering rivers, and scenic walking trails. You won't want to miss a trip to the Mourne Mountains, a designated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, where you can embark on unforgettable hikes and immerse yourself in the breath-taking landscapes.
